Board Briefing: Marketing Budget Reduction

Vornell Industries will cut marketing spend 18% effective Q3. Digital campaigns for the Lanterra line are paused; trade events in Melvic and Ostren cancelled. Headcount unaffected this cycle. Projected annual savings: significant, with limited near-term revenue risk per the Calder review. Agency contracts renegotiated; the Briarlight retainer ends in August. Brand spend holds at floor levels to protect the Lanterra relaunch window. Full reallocation detail follows in the confidential note below.

management briefing: Only 33 of the 205 pilot accounts renewed Kasath, so a churn review is set for October 17. Weniusek Logistics is in early talks to buy Holethax Freight for about $345.6 million.

Hi team,

Before I hand off the 3.2 release, please note the humidity sensor drift reported on Verdana controllers in the Elmbrook trial site. Drift exceeds 4% after roughly ten days of continuous operation; firmware 3.2.1 adds an automatic recalibration cycle every 72 hours. Support should advise growers to install 3.2.1 and trigger a manual recalibration once. The hotfix bundle must be verified before distribution, so I'm including the signing key used for the 3.2.1 packages below.

release key, fahof-yagap: bky3_m5d

Subject: Proctoring queue cut-over — summary

Hello, and welcome aboard. Over the weekend we migrated the Vexamine proctoring queue from the legacy poller to the new event-driven dispatcher. Exam sessions now enqueue within two seconds of check-in, and stalled sessions auto-requeue after three minutes rather than requiring manual intervention. The old poller is disabled but not yet deleted — leave it until month-end. The dispatcher's live configuration is included below.

config for taweg-kawig:
ULAIX_HOST=ulaix.qorvellabs.internal
ULAIX_PORT=3306

**Alert: Log sampling engaged on Chirpline ingest**

The Chirpline service exceeded its log volume budget, so sampling dropped to 1-in-50 lines. Plugin authors: your debug output may be incomplete until volume recovers. Structured error events are never sampled. Guidance on reducing plugin log chatter is documented on this page.

operations page: https://confluence.lumiclabs.internal/projects/display/browse/projects/b6be